Allows four runs in loss Bubic (2-2) took the loss against the Astros on Sunday, allowing four runs on five hits and three walks with four strikeouts over five innings.
Impact Bubic surrendered a three-run home run to Yordan Alvarez in the third inning and was pulled at 93 pitches after allowing another run in the fifth. It was the first time in six starts this season that the southpaw yielded more than three earned runs. He owns a 2.25 ERA, 1.14 WHIP and 37:12 K:BB across 36 innings and lines up for a road matchup with the Orioles next weekend.

Limits damage in no-decision Bubic didn't factor into the decision Wednesday against the Yankees after allowing three runs on seven hits and four walks in 5.1 innings. He struck out six.
Impact The left-hander escaped a bases-loaded jam in the first inning, but an Anthony Volpe double in the third inning brought in a pair of runs to get the Yankees on the board. Although he gave up another run in the fourth, Bubic limited the damage by getting Jazz Chisholm to fly out with the bases juiced once again. Bubic is on the rise to begin 2025, boasting a 1.88 ERA, 1.21 WHIP and 27:9 K:BB through four starts (24 innings), and he'll have a prime opportunity to enhance his numbers in his next scheduled start next week at home against Colorado.

Hit with first loss Bubic (2-1) took the loss after giving up three runs (two earned) on six hits and two walks while striking out five batters in six innings Friday against the Guardians.
Impact Bubic cruised through the first three innings with relatively little trouble, but he finally conceded his first earned runs of the season on a three-run homer from Gabriel Arias in the fourth. Bubic was able to get through the sixth inning without allowing any more runs, giving him his third quality start in as many appearances. However, a poor showing from the Royals' offense resulted in the left-hander taking his first loss of the year. He'll hope for a bit more run support in his next start when he takes on the Yankees in the Bronx.

Brilliant again in second win Bubic (2-0) earned the win Sunday versus Baltimore, completing 6.2 innings while allowing one run on five hits and a walk. He struck out eight.
Impact The Kansas City southpaw absolutely stymied the Orioles over his 99 pitches, generating an impressive 16 whiffs, half of those coming on his changeup. The only blemish on his line came in the seventh inning when Bubic was tiring -- he allowed Ryan Mountcastle to cross the plate on a wild pitch. Bubic might be in line for a breakout season, as he's opened with 12.2 scoreless innings with a 16:3 K:BB. The 27-year-old lines up to make his next start against the Guardians on the road next weekend.

Fans eight in quality start Bubic (1-0) earned the win Monday against the Brewers. He allowed three hits and two walks while striking out eight across six scoreless innings.
Impact Bubic beat out Daniel Lynch for the fifth starter role during spring training, and the former's performance Monday made it look like the right decision. Bubic came out firing by striking out the side in the first inning, and after escaping a bases-loaded situation in the second, he allowed only three more base runners over the next four frames to get the quality start. The 27-year-old southpaw will look to carry that momentum into his next start, which is tentatively slated for this upcoming weekend at home against the Orioles.
